Life Skills

Life skills are important for survival in everyday life. Most young adults within the Foster Care System are ill prepared to take care of themselves as productive members of society due to multiple circumstances. Our life skill training will include Health, Wellness and Hygiene. Other skills will include learning basic domestic chores, balancing a check book, budgeting finances, shopping for household needs, scheduling appointments, understanding the importance of time management.

Target Training

Targeted Training will ensure the successful transition from secondary education age to adulthood. It includes GED prep, resume building, filling out applications, interview prep, workplace etiquette, and many more Topics of training,

Did you know that according to the U.S. Department of  Health and Human Services, Administration for Children and Families, as of September 30, 2012, there were 391,098 children in foster Care (The AFCARS Report, June 2022). Of that number, 3, 027 of them are between the ages of 18-21. Only around 52% of them have completed high school and 3% actually have access to higher education
